Input validation vulnerability in Avada | Website Builder For WordPress & WooCommerce 7.11.1

The Avada theme for WordPress has a security vulnerability in versions up to 7.11.1. This vulnerability can be exploited by attackers with contributor privileges to make web requests to any external location from the web application. This means they can query and change information from services within the system.

Detected in:

Avada | Website Builder For WordPress & WooCommerce fixed vulnerable versions: >= * <= 7.11.1
